Aaron Lewis

Singer-songwriter of 'Outside'

A prominent singer-songwriter and guitarist, notable for leading the band Staind. Achieved commercial success with the band's album, 'Break the Cycle,' which debuted at number one on the Billboard 200. Transitioned to a solo career with the album 'The Road,' exploring themes of personal and emotional struggles. Additionally, engaged in country music with the release of subsequent albums. Performed at various music festivals and events, showcasing a blend of rock and country influences.

Hendrik van Rheede

Dutch botanist and author of Hortus Indicus Malabaricus

Born in the Dutch Republic, this botanist is remembered for the extensive work in documenting the flora of India, particularly in the Malabar region. The publication, Hortus Indicus Malabaricus, served as a crucial reference in the study of tropical plants, combining both scientific and cultural insights. The work consisted of twelve volumes, showcasing detailed illustrations and descriptions of numerous plant species. It provided valuable information to both European and Indian scholars and contributed significantly to botanical studies during the 17th century.
